What is the Commercial Analyst Workstation (CAWS) designed to do?

The Commercial Analyst Workstation (CAWS) is specifically designed to integrate intelligence applications for analysts at their workstations. This means that it serves as a comprehensive platform that combines various tools and applications necessary for intelligence analysis, allowing analysts to access, visualize, and interpret data effectively. By providing a cohesive environment where different intelligence resources are accessible, CAWS enhances the efficiency and effectiveness of analysts in processing and analyzing geospatial intelligence.

The integration of intelligence applications is vital because analysts often require multiple sources of information to form actionable insights. By having these applications interconnected, analysts can streamline their workflow, reduce the time spent switching between disparate systems, and focus more on analysis rather than data management.
